§ 41-4-5 - Taxes and license fees under auction mutuel system.

SECTION 41-4-5

   § 41-4-5  Taxes and license fees under auction mutuel system. – If events are conducted under the auction mutuel system the following taxes and license fees are hereby imposed:

   (1) As to Class B events, a tax of two percent (2%) of the total amount of money wagered and also a license fee of two hundred dollars ($200) per day;

   (2) As to Class C events, a tax of one and one half percent (1.5%) of the total amount of money wagered and also a license fee of fifty dollars ($50.00) per day;

   (3) As to Class E events, a tax of one percent (1%) of the total amount of money wagered and also a license fee of twenty dollars ($20.00) per day.
